Orchard Robotics, founded by a Thiel fellow Cornell dropout, raises $22M for farm vision AI

Truck-Mounted AI Lifts Agri-Tech to New Heights with $22M Boost
What’s Happening?
Orchard Robotics, a pioneering agri-tech startup, has successfully raised $22 million in funding to revolutionize precision agriculture with its innovative truck-mounted camera system. This technology captures crucial data on crop health, promising to transform modern farming practices.

How Is It Unfolding?
– **Cutting-Edge Data Collection:** Utilizes high-resolution cameras mounted on trucks to scan vast fields.
– **Crop Health Analytics:** AI analyzes data to detect issues like disease, nutrient deficiencies, and water stress.
– **Farmer-Centric Design:** Aimed at providing actionable insights to enhance yield and sustainability.
– **Global Expansion:** Plans to deploy technology in major agricultural regions worldwide.
Quick Breakdown
– Founded by Charlie Wu, a Cornell University dropout and Thiel Fellow.
– Inspired by his grandparents’ apple farming in China.
– $22 million raised to scale advanced AI-driven agricultural solutions.
– Technology integrates truck-mounted cameras and AI for in-depth crop analysis.
